You should ask your question over in the projectors subforum. Light can be a big issue with projectors. However, if you can get some control over ambient light, there are some really bright pjs out there. I have a Benq W6000 DLP projector that does relatively well with low levels of ambient light. It is easily bright enough to handle watching a football game with an acceptable amount of light in the room. But for movies where critical watching occurs, it can be much more important to block out as much light as possible. Again, check out the projector forums here.
